Understanding ECU Remapping
ECU remapping involves modifying the software in a vehicle’s engine control unit (ECU). This process allows for adjustments to various parameters that influence engine performance. By optimizing these settings, drivers can achieve better fuel efficiency, improved power output, and enhanced overall driving experience.

Fuel Efficiency Gains
One of the primary reasons for considering ECU remapping is the potential for significant fuel efficiency gains. Many M133 owners report noticeable improvements in their vehicle’s miles per gallon (MPG) after remapping. The following factors contribute to these gains:
- Optimized air-fuel mixture for combustion
- Reduced engine load during acceleration
- Improved ignition timing
Real-World Case Studies
To understand the impact of ECU remapping on fuel efficiency, we can look at several case studies from M133 owners who have undergone this upgrade. These real-world examples provide valuable insights into the effectiveness of this modification.
Case Study 1: City Driving
One M133 owner, who primarily drives in urban settings, reported a fuel efficiency increase from 25 MPG to 30 MPG after ECU remapping. The enhanced throttle response allowed for smoother acceleration, reducing the frequency of hard starts and stops, which are common in city driving.
Case Study 2: Highway Driving
Another driver, who frequently travels long distances on highways, experienced an increase from 32 MPG to 38 MPG. The remapping optimized the engine’s performance at higher speeds, allowing for more efficient fuel consumption during extended highway cruising.
Case Study 3: Mixed Driving Conditions
A third case involved a driver with a mix of city and highway driving. After the ECU remapping, their vehicle’s fuel efficiency improved from 28 MPG to 34 MPG. The remapping effectively balanced performance across different driving conditions, leading to a more economical driving experience.
Factors Influencing Fuel Efficiency Gains
While many drivers experience improved fuel efficiency after ECU remapping, the extent of these gains can vary based on several factors:
- Driving habits and style
- Vehicle maintenance and condition
- Quality of the remapping service
- Type of fuel used
